About the Canon EF 1.4x III Extender. Get some extra versatility from your telephoto L-Series lens with this precision-designed 1.4X extender. Your 300mm lens, for example, will gain 40% more reach, with a resulting focal length of 420mm (on full-frame cameras) or 672mm (on APS-C sensor cameras) once this extender has been placed in the light path.

The Extender EF 1.4X III from Canon is designed for select Canon EF mount L-series telephoto lenses. It increases the focal length of a lens by a factor of 1.4x while still delivering superb image quality.
